About Huilin Yang

Huilin Yang is a scholar working on Surgery, Biomedical Engineering, Pathology and Forensic Medicine, Rheumatology and Biomaterials, having authored 223 papers that have together received 4.9k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Bone Tissue Engineering Materials (43 papers), Spine and Intervertebral Disc Pathology (38 papers), Cervical and Thoracic Myelopathy (31 papers), Osteoarthritis Treatment and Mechanisms (27 papers), Spinal Fractures and Fixation Techniques (18 papers), Electrospun Nanofibers in Biomedical Applications (15 papers), Silk-based biomaterials and applications (13 papers) and Periodontal Regeneration and Treatments (11 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Biomaterials (721 citations), Pathology and Forensic Medicine (848 citations), Rheumatology (540 citations), Molecular Medicine (183 citations) and Surgery (1.4k citations). Huilin Yang has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Fan He, Yijian Zhang, Guoqing Pan, Xuesong Zhu, Bin Li, Lei Yang, Jun Zou, Qin Shi, Wenguo Cui and Mingzhuang Hou.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Orthopaedic Translation, Materials Science and Engineering C, BMC Musculoskeletal Disorders, Oxidative Medicine and Cellular Longevity and Advanced Science.
